Experience: 4–12 years

Key Skills & Technologies:

  • Strong engineering mindset with expertise in Java
  • Low latency programming techniques
  • Google gRPC (Remote Procedure Call)
  • GVP (gvproxy), Terraform
  • Kubernetes, GCR (Google Container Registry), Podman 5 on RedHat 9
  • Test automation of end‑to‑end flows (code coverage, mutation test coverage, mocking Java services in DB)
  • Performance testing of development environments and generating performance graphs
  • Mono‑repo testing (microservice to microservice)
  • Performance testing tools: Gatling, BlazeMeter

Responsibilities:

  • Design and implement low‑latency, high‑performance Java applications.
  • Build and maintain distributed systems leveraging Kafka, CockroachDB, and gRPC.
  • Ensure robust test automation and performance validation across environments.
  • Collaborate on infrastructure setup with Kubernetes, Terraform, and container registries.
